Ingredients
For the Soup Base
- 2 cups diced banana peppers
- 1/2 cup chopped green pepper
- 1 medium onion, finely chopped
- 1 lb mild italian ground sausage (substitute with turkey sausage if preferred)
- 1 heaping tsp minced garlic
- 1 tbsp olive oil
- 2 tbsp butter
- 4 cups chicken broth
For Creaminess and Flavor
- 3/4 cup evaporated milk
- 1 1/2 cups shredded parmesan cheese
- 8 oz cream cheese, cut into cubes
Herbs and Seasonings
- 3/4 tsp salt
- 1/2 tsp ground black pepper
- 1 tsp dried basil
- 1 tsp dried oregano
- 1/2 tsp dried thyme
For Texture
- 1 cup uncooked orzo pasta
Servings: 4
Prep Time: 15 minutes
Cook Time: 40 minutes
Total Time: 55 minutes
How to Make Savory Orzo Stuffed Banana Peppers Soup
Step 1: Prepare the Vegetables
Begin by washing and chopping all your vegetables. Dice the banana peppers, chop the green pepper, and finely chop the onion. Set aside.
Step 2: Cook the Sausage
In a large pot over medium heat, add olive oil and butter. Once melted, add the mild Italian ground sausage. Cook until browned, breaking it apart as it cooks.
Step 3: Sauté the Veggies
Add minced garlic, diced banana peppers, chopped green pepper, and onion to the pot. Sauté until softened, about 5-7 minutes.
Step 4: Add Broth and Simmer
Pour in chicken broth and bring to a boil. Reduce heat to low and let simmer for about 20 minutes.
Step 5: Incorporate Creaminess
Stir in evaporated milk, cream cheese cubes, and shredded parmesan cheese until melted and well combined.
Step 6: Cook Orzo Pasta
Finally, add uncooked orzo pasta to the pot. Cook according to package directions until al dente. Stir occasionally to prevent sticking.
Step 7: Season to Taste
Add salt, black pepper, basil, oregano, and thyme. Taste for seasoning adjustments before serving hot!

Common Mistakes to Avoid
When preparing Savory Orzo Stuffed Banana Peppers Soup, it’s easy to overlook a few key details.
- Incorrect Pepper Selection: Using the wrong type of pepper can alter the flavor. Stick with banana peppers for the best taste.
- Skipping the Sauté: Not sautéing the vegetables first can lead to less depth in flavor. Always sauté onions and garlic until fragrant.
- Overcooking Orzo: Adding orzo too early can cause it to become mushy. Add it towards the end of cooking for perfect texture.
- Neglecting Seasoning: Under-seasoning can make your soup bland. Taste and adjust seasonings as needed before serving.
- Not Using Fresh Herbs: Dried herbs are great, but fresh herbs can elevate your soup’s flavor. Consider using fresh basil or parsley for garnish.
Storage & Reheating Instructions
Refrigerator Storage
- Store Savory Orzo Stuffed Banana Peppers Soup in an airtight container.
- The soup will last up to 3-4 days in the refrigerator.
Freezing Savory Orzo Stuffed Banana Peppers Soup
- Freeze in portion-sized containers for easy meal prep.
- The soup can be frozen for up to 3 months; however, the orzo may change texture slightly upon reheating.
Reheating Savory Orzo Stuffed Banana Peppers Soup
- Oven: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C) and heat in an oven-safe dish until warmed through, stirring occasionally.
- Microwave: Use a microwave-safe bowl, cover loosely, and heat on high in 1-minute intervals until hot.
- Stovetop: Heat over low-medium heat in a saucepan, stirring frequently until warmed through.
Frequently Asked Questions
Here are some common questions about Savory Orzo Stuffed Banana Peppers Soup.
How do I make Savory Orzo Stuffed Banana Peppers Soup vegetarian?
To make this soup vegetarian, substitute ground sausage with plant-based crumbles and use vegetable broth instead of chicken broth.
Can I use other types of pasta instead of orzo?
Yes! You can swap orzo with small pasta shapes like ditalini or even rice if preferred.
What can I serve with Savory Orzo Stuffed Banana Peppers Soup?
This soup pairs well with a side salad or crusty bread for dipping.
How do I store leftovers of Savory Orzo Stuffed Banana Peppers Soup?
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 4 days or freeze for longer storage.
